The first items have been posted for the auction to benefit Carla and Lance Hoffman. As you know, Carla, part of the original Blog@ crew, and her husband, Lance, were severely burned in the Tea Fire around Santa Barbara last month. The Facebook group, set up by the family to track their recovery, reported on Wednesday that Carla was awake and breathing on her own; she was even able to speak to Lance’s father. For his part, Lance has been able to respond to questions via blinking, and is taking breaths beyond the ventilator. Those are all very positive signs.
What can you do? JK and Stephanie are manning Let’s Help Carla and Lance. Get over there now and visit repeatedly; there’s already some great stuff up for bidding, and there’s more to come.
Additionally, there will be a benefit screening of Star Trek II: The Wrath of Khan to raise money. That will be at the Arlington Theatre in Santa Barbara on December 15th.
